How to Link PAN to Aadhaar Card Online

Here is the step-by step procedure for linking Aadhaar with a PAN card on the internet:

Step 1: Pay the fees applicable through:

A. E-Pay Tax is a feature accessible on the e-filing Portal if you own Axis Bank, Bank of India, Bank of Maharashtra, Canara Bank, Central Bank of India, Federal Bank, ICICI Bank, Indian Bank, Indian Overseas Bank, Karur Vysya Bank and Kotak Mahindra Bank accounts-

i. Check out for the E-Pay Tax webpage at the Income Tax e-Filing site.

ii. Input your pin number, verify the mobile number and PAN to receive an OTP.

iii. After OTP verification you will be redirected to a webpage that displays various payment tiles

iv. Select the “Proceed” button on the Income Tax tile.

V. Select the AY for 2023–24 and then the type of Payment as Other Recipients (500) and then click “Continue”.

vi. Enter the amount in Rs. 1000 in the “Others” field in tax break-up, and then pay the tax.

B. NSDL (now Protean) portal under Major head (0021) and Minor head (500) for 2023–24 year if you own another account with a bank

i. Go to the e-Payment page to pay for the TIN (egov-nsdl.com) to pay the late fee of Rs. 500/1000 depending on the situation. be.

ii. Under the non-TCS/non-TDS category you can click on “Proceed” button under Challan no./ITNS 280.

iii. There will be an challan that has major head (0021) as well as a minor head (500).

iv. Complete the necessary information (PAN and AY numbers, the mode of payment, etc.)) and pay an exact sum (i.e. Rs. 500/1000) by only one Challan. Additionally, the challan used for fee payment must be issued associated with the AY 2023–24 only.

Step 2: Submit your Aadhaar-linked request through the an e-Filing portal within 4 to 5 working days after making payments on NSDL (now Protean) portal.

The steps involved in the similar procedure are as follows:

i. Access the portal for e-filing > Login. On the Dashboard in the Link Aadhaar to PAN option Click the link “Link Aadhaar” or click on “Link Aadhar” in the personal information section.

ii. Input the PAN or Aadhaar number, and then click “Validate”.

iii. If you’ve made payments to a challan through the NSDL ( Protean) Portal and your payment information is verified by electronically submitting you PAN and Aadhaar have been validated, on which you will get an alert message saying “Your payments details are verified”. Select “Continue” on the pop-up message to submit your Aadhaar link request.

iv. Input the required details and then click”Link Aadhaar” button “Link Aadhaar” button.

V. Input the six-digit OTP that you received via the mobile number that you have which was mentioned in the previous step.

vi. The request to link Aadhaar-PAN is now in the process of being submitted and you are now able to check the status of your Aadhaar-PAN link

There is no period of validity that can be used to connect Aadhaar post fee payment to NSDL (Protean) site.

Correction Facility to Link PAN to Aadhaar Card

PAN along with Aadhaar card linkage is only possible if the information in both documents are in agreement. If there are any errors like spelling errors in your name or spelling mistakes, your PAN won’t be associated with Aadhaar. You can correct the errors through a local Aadhaar Enrolment Centre or via the website that is part of NSDL PAN. If there are any errors in your PAN Card you can rectify them using these steps:

Step 1: The user has the option to rectify his PAN information using the NSDL (Protean) website.

Step 2. The Link NSDL will redirect you to the page which allows you to apply to correct your name.

Step 3. Submit your digitally signed documents to have your PAN information up-to-date

Step 4: When your data is corrected on your PAN and verified through NSDL via a letter You can then connect your PAN to Aadhaar

If your name on your Aadhaar card is not correctly spelled take these steps to correct it:

Step 1: Visit an Aadhaar Enrolment Centre

Step 2: Take an original self-attested copy ID proof

Step 3: Fill the Aadhaar Correction Form

Step 4. Submit the form together with the supporting documents

Step 5: You’ll receive an acknowledgement slip that includes the update request’s number.

Step 6. Step 6: URN is used to verify the status of your update request.

Step 7: After your update request is approved and the name has been corrected You can then connect your PAN to Aadhaar.

How to Check the Aadhaar Card and PAN Card Linking Status

To check the status of PAN-Aadhaar’s link to check the status of your link, follow the steps below:

Step 1: Go to the Income Tax Department’s page for e-Filing, i.e. 

Step 2: Select “Link Aadhaar Status” under “Quick Links”

Step 3. Enter your PAN

Step 4: Enter your Aadhaar Number

Step 5: Next you need to click on “View Link Aadhaar Status’ button.

Step 6: Your Aadhaar-PAN status will show up on your screen.

FAQs on Linking PAN-Aadhaar

Q. I don’t possess an Aadhaar card. Can I still file the tax returns?

Yes, you are able to prepare tax returns but it is not processed until your Aadhaar number is linked to your PAN card. If you are enrolled with a number, you are able to link it to PAN and then your e-return will be processed by the end of this year. However, you’ll need to connect your PAN to your Aadhaar at a later time.

Q. Do NRIs require Aadhaar Card to file electronically?

Non-residents of India are not required to quote their Aadhaar when they file their tax return electronically.

Q. What happens if my earnings are less than the tax-free limits? Do I have to join PAN as well as Aadhaar number?

Even if the earnings of an individual falls below the tax-deductible limits it is mandatory to connect his PAN to Aadhaar. If not, the account will be removed from the system.

Q. What is the reason I am getting an error authentication error when trying to connect Aadhar to a PAN card?

It is essential to input the right OTP that was sent to the registered number on your mobile. If you enter the incorrect OTP you will receive an error message for authentication. It is recommended entering the OTP thoroughly on the site to verify your request.
